Honaunau Ramp
Captain Cook, Hawaii, United States
Honaunau Ramp is a paddle launching point located in the Captain Cook area of Hawaii on the Big Island. Situated at coordinates 19.42300, -155.91073, this ramp provides water access for paddlers in this historic region of the island.
The facility functions as a play spot, making it suitable for paddlers looking to practice skills and enjoy recreational paddling in the local waters.
